Any experience with lexapro for depression? ive been on prozac for Years and it didnt really help, so my doctors are putting me on lexapro. ik everyone is different, but i’d like to hear accounts ^^

I also started with Prozac for about a year and then tried Lexapro for a few years for OCD and depression. Neither helped me but I also didn’t really have side effects from either. For comparison, I tried Zoloft next and it helped my ocd some but not the depression and I started having intolerable side effects at 100mg, which is a pretty low dose. I now take an atypical antidepressant (remeron) which has been super helpful for both OCD & depression but has horrible side effects. Good luck!

lexapro worked for me, i just recommend taking it at night cuz it made me super tired. they tried moving me from 10mg to 20mg and i kept falling asleep while driving in the morning, so they had to bring me back down to 10. it does help tho, my partner noticed how less anxious i was.

It’s definitely different for every person. Lexapro made me gain weight in my hips (which isn’t great cause of the dysphoria) gave me heartburn, and increased the suicidal thoughts I was having. I’m on welbutrin/bupropion now and it’s soooo much better. Completely subjective though.
